Two New Presses Double Full Color Digital Printing Capacity

Grand Island, NY, November 10, 2015 – Compu-Mail has added two Xerox iGen 150 presses at its Grand Island production facility. The iGen 150 digital production color platform boasts high production speed and a large 26” sheet option. In addition, Compu-Mail has added a Duplo booklet maker for more production flexibility. The booklet maker features scan banks, which allow for a controlled environment for variable personalization of newsletters and magazines.

Rich Baker, COO of Compu-Mail, foresees great potential for advanced personalization in newsletters and magazines in particular, “Our services can now provide clients with the ability to produce publications that can be completely personalized to the end customer, down to variable graphics, content, and offers. This is the next level of print personalization and data driven marketing.”

The new equipment joins two iGen4 color digital presses, several black and white laser printers, and a full array of bindery and lettershop equipment. With the added capacity, Compu-Mail continues to produce high quality fully variable color digital print to enable clients to reach customers with unique and targeted messages.
